The Importance of Wetlands in Supporting Biodiversity

Wetlands play a crucial role in supporting biodiversity by providing a unique and dynamic habitat that supports a wide array of plant and animal species.

One key function of wetlands is their ability to act as natural filters. As water flows through wetlands, sediments and pollutants are trapped, preventing them from entering rivers and streams. This filtration process helps maintain water quality, ensuring the survival of aquatic organisms.

Wetlands also serve as carbon sinks by storing large amounts of carbon dioxide from the atmosphere. The dense vegetation found in these ecosystems absorbs carbon dioxide during photosynthesis, reducing its concentration in the atmosphere and contributing to climate regulation.

Wetlands provide essential breeding grounds for many species, including migratory birds and amphibians, making them vital for maintaining overall biodiversity levels within ecosystems.

Unique Ecosystems of Marshes and Swamps

Ecosystems that are characterized by a unique combination of hydrology, flora, and fauna in North America’s marshes and swamps contribute significantly to the understanding of biodiversity in wetland habitats.

North American marshes and swamps are home to a wide variety of species, including migratory birds, amphibians, reptiles, and plants that have adapted to the specific conditions found in these wetland environments.

These ecosystems play a crucial role in providing habitat for many species and also serve as nursery grounds for fish and shellfish.

Wetlands also provide important ecosystem services such as flood control, groundwater recharge, and carbon sequestration. Human activities such as drainage for agriculture or urban development have caused many wetlands to have been lost or degraded over time.

Threats to Wetland Biodiversity

  • Human activities such as habitat destruction, pollution, and climate change pose significant threats to the rich array of species that rely on these unique wetland habitats.
  • Wetlands are highly vulnerable to pollution impacts due to their ability to retain and accumulate contaminants.
  • Pollution from agricultural runoff, industrial waste, and urban development can have detrimental effects on wetland biodiversity.
  • Habitat destruction caused by human activities exacerbates the decline in wetland biodiversity.
  • Conversion of marshes and swamps for agriculture or urbanization reduces the availability of suitable habitats for wetland-dependent species.
  • The loss of these vital ecosystems not only threatens the survival of countless organisms but also disrupts important ecological functions such as water filtration and flood control.

Conservation Efforts and Initiatives

Government policies have been instrumental in protecting wetland biodiversity by establishing regulations and designating protected areas.

The Ramsar Convention is an international treaty that promotes the conservation and sustainable use of wetlands. It encourages governments to adopt wise land-use practices and implement management plans that prioritize wetland preservation.

Community involvement is vital in conserving wetlands as local communities are often directly impacted by wetland degradation or destruction. Engaging individuals who rely on these ecosystems for their livelihoods fosters a sense of ownership and responsibility toward their protection.

Plant Species in North American Wetlands

Wetlands are home to a diverse array of plant species that have evolved unique strategies for survival in these waterlogged environments.

Among the most iconic species are cattails (Typha spp.), with their distinctive, brown, cigar-shaped flower spikes rising above tall, blade-like leaves. Water lilies (Nymphaea spp.) add a splash of color, their broad, floating leaves supporting vibrant, often fragrant blossoms.

Found in the shadows, there are a variety of sedges (Carex spp.) with their grass-like appearance and less conspicuous flowers.

Pickerelweed (Pontederia cordata) is another common sight, notable for its heart-shaped leaves and spikes of blue flowers.

Many wetlands are also home to various species of rushes (Juncus spp.) and ferns, which thrive in moist, shaded environments.

These plants play crucial roles in the wetland ecosystem, providing habitat and food for wildlife, filtering pollutants, and stabilizing soil to prevent erosion.

Animals Of The Swamps

Among the most iconic inhabitants is the American alligator (Alligator mississippiensis), a powerful predator that dominates the waterways.

Marshy areas are teeming with various species of turtles, such as the painted turtle (Chrysemys picta) and snapping turtle (Chelydra serpentina), which bask on logs or swim in the murky waters.

Bird life is particularly rich in these habitats, with species like the great blue heron (Ardea herodias) and the elusive barred owl (Strix varia) making their homes among the trees and water.

Swamps are also buzzing with a variety of insects, including dragonflies and mosquitoes, which support a web of life, including amphibians like frogs and toads, with their choruses echoing through the swamp.

Mammals such as beavers (Castor canadensis), known for their dam-building skills, and the raccoon (Procyon lotor), a resourceful scavenger, are common sights.

The abundance and variety of wildlife in North American swamps highlight their significance as rich, biodiverse habitats that are crucial for ecological balance.

Wetlands also serve as critical breeding grounds for many migratory bird species. The Mississippi Flyway, one of the major migration routes in North America, passes through numerous marshes and swamps, providing crucial stopover sites for birds such as sandhill cranes and great blue herons. These wetlands offer abundant food sources and safe resting places during long journeys across continents.

However, human activities continue to threaten these valuable habitats and jeopardize the survival of both endangered species and migratory birds that depend on them.
